>> It would be great to just override ComponentClassResolver - but this >> does not seem to work?! > > What exactly do you mean by "does not seem to work"?
binder.bind(ComponentClassResolver.class, TynamoComponentClassResolverImpl.class).withId("Override"); For now, TynamoComponentClassResolverImpl is just a copy of the tapestry one. public static void contributeServiceOverride(MappedConfiguration<Class,Object> configuration, @Local ComponentClassResolver override) { configuration.add(ComponentClassResolver.class, override); } [ERROR] TapestryModule.RequestExceptionHandler Processing of request failed with uncaught exception: java.lang.ExceptionInInitializerError java.lang.ExceptionInInitializerError at de.pierosartini.tynamo.services.impl.TynamoComponentClassResolverImpl$6.invoke(TynamoComponentClassResolverImpl.java:462) at de.pierosartini.tynamo.services.impl.TynamoComponentClassResolverImpl$6.invoke(TynamoComponentClassResolverImpl.java:457) at org.apache.tapestry5.ioc.internal.util.ConcurrentBarrier.withRead(ConcurrentBarrier.java:85) at de.pierosartini.tynamo.services.impl.TynamoComponentClassResolverImpl.resolveComponentTypeToClassName(TynamoComponentClassResolverImpl.java:456) I guess I am doing something wrong... Piero --------------------------------------------------------------------- To unsubscribe, e-mail: users-unsubscr...@tapestry.apache.org For additional commands, e-mail: users-h...@tapestry.apache.org